There are worse things than the Ones Who Dwell in the Dark...

Vince Marino is a dispirited sixteen-year-old, who is afflicted with anxiety panic disorder and an excessive fear of the dark. In his mind, he has nowhere else to turn but suicide. His one and only friend, Melissa, suggests he try hypnotherapy, which helped her deal with depression after her father's death. Desperate, Vince agrees.
In his first session, Vince recounts a terrifying experience he had three years earlier at Goat's Head, a local haunt in his small hometown of Yucaipa. He and his then best friends, Jarrod and Ethan, went to retrieve a goat's skull that was said to hang on a barn owned by a presumed dead cult leader, Blackie Wilson. Here he encounters the Ones Who Dwell in the Dark.
When Bruce McGrail, Vince's hypnotherapist, returns home that evening from work, he finds his house has been broken into by an unwelcomed visitor. A visitor that won't stay away. Bruce and his family's nightmare begins as they start to realize that there might be a connection between what now stalks them and Vince's encounter with the Ones Who Dwell in the Dark.

About the Author

Brian Lupo is a writer, photographer, published anthropologist and independent filmmaker with four credits to his name: M.O.N., The Sickness of Lucius Frost, 13 Days of the Beast, and The Harvest, along with several short films. He is best known for weird, psychological horror stories. He lives in southern California with his wife and three dogs.
